Core Responsibilities That Define the Role
- Occupant Screening and Relations: Choosing reputable tenants isn't almost background checks; it's about producing a neighborhood within the residential or commercial property. Home managers often find themselves moderating disputes or turning a rough patch into a handshake agreement.
- Lease Collection and Financial Management: Timely rent collection is the lifeline of home management. It includes more than simply gathering checks-- it's about budgeting, forecasting, and ensuring a stable cash circulation.
- Home Upkeep Coordination: From leaky faucets to major repairs, property managers collaborate with vendors and contractors to keep the residential or commercial property in top shape.
- Legal Compliance: Remaining on the ideal side of ever-changing landlord-tenant laws can feel like walking a tightrope. Property managers must guarantee leases and actions adhere to regulations to prevent pricey disagreements.

Lots of property supervisors underestimate the intricacy of down payment laws. Some states need deposits to be held in different escrow accounts, with detailed paperwork. Stopping working to do so can result in charges or mandatory returns surpassing the original deposit. Financial Management Best Practices
- Develop separate bank accounts for functional and reserve funds
- Implement routine audits to guarantee precision and openness
- Preserve comprehensive records of lease collection and costs
- Forecast seasonal variations in income and expenditure
- Stay notified on tax deductions and credits specific to rental homes
Financial Element | Professional Pointer | Typical Oversight |
---|---|---|
Rent Collection | Automate tips and payment tracking | Neglecting late charge policies enforcement |
Maintenance Reserves | Assign at least 10% of rental earnings | Ignoring emergency repair costs |
Tax Documentation | Keep receipts organized by classification | Blending personal and residential or commercial property costs |
